Уровень Python - Обучение по программированию на языке Python

Уровень “Обучение на языке программирования Python” стремится познакомить детей с миром программирования на реальном языке программирования. Python – это текстовый язык программирования, используемый для создания приложений, игр и веб-сайтов. Этот язык является одним из наиболее подходящих для обучения учащихся компьютерному программированию, именно поэтому он используется для обучения программированию во многих школах и университетах. После прохождения учениками обязательных уровней, в которых они познакомились с основами программирования посредством написания программ с помощью блоков, здесь они начинают изучать синтаксис языка Python. Первоначальные занятия направлены на установку и ознакомление со средой программирования, после чего начинается работа по созданию алгоритмов сортировки данных, работа со списками и решение разнообразных алгоритмических задач.

Сертификат

Certificates Mindhub

Ученики получают сертификат после прохождения каждого уровня.

Бонусные баллы

500 баллы

Каждый завершенный модуль приносит студенту 100 баллов, а полный уровень - 500 баллов.

Инструменты

python

Некоторые из инструментов, используемых для проектов на этом уровне.

Boards

Один уровень = 4 Mодуль

Location

Един Модуль = 4 Уроки

Time

Один урок = 120 Минуты

Запишись

100 БАЛЛЫ

Модуль 1 - ВВЕДЕНИЕ В ПРОГРАММНЫЙ ЯЗЫК PYTHON

В этом модуле дети направления Senior впервые встретятся с программным языком Python. Темы в нем направлены на введение в программирование программным языком, знакомство с Python, сопоставление с блоковым программированием, установкой IDLE (интегрированной среды для разработки), созданием первой программы на Python.

Темы

  1. Что такое „программный язык“? Что такое Python? Установка Python
  2. Знакомство с IDLE. Самые распространенные ошибки
  3. Базовые команды. Сравнивание Scratch с Python
  4. Играя с Python - создание проекта

100 БАЛЛЫ

Модуль 2 - РАБОТА СО СПИСКАМИ В PYTHON

Цели этого модула связаны со знакомством детей с дополнительными операциями при работе со списками. Для достижения целей они будут работать над различными практическими задачами.

Темы

  1. Дополнительные операции при работе со списками
  2. Поиск в списке
  3. Группировка списка
  4. Работа на проект со листа (S)

100 БАЛЛЫ

Модуль 3 - ФУНКЦИИ И СОРТИРОВКА

В модуле, посвященном функциям в программировании, учащиеся знакомятся с понятиями «функция», «определение функции» и «вызов» функции. Работая над различными проектами, ученики упражняются в установке параметров функции и возвращении значения, решают алгоритмические задачи сортировки и определяют диапазон переменных в функции.

Темы

  1. Сущность функций. Алгоритмические задачи и группировка
  2. Параметры и возвращаемое значение
  3. Охват переменных в функциях
  4. Изготовление проекта с приложением функций

100 БАЛЛЫ

Модуль 4 - МНОЖЕСТВА

Цели данного модуля связаны с понятием «множества» и его пониманием учениками. Ознакомившись с сутью множеств и их применением в программировании, дети работают по проектам по объединению, сечению и разности множеств.

Темы

  1. Сущность множеств. Объединение множеств
  2. Пересечение множеств
  3. Разница множеств
  4. Изготовление проекта с приложением множества